Hello, for people using a cinched foot box, in cold weather, what do you use to block the little hole in the bottom ? Does anyone make a down piece that you could put in the hole and then cinch it down around it to block off the cold.

Nothing. Never been an issue.
But if it was, a bandana, sock, or your solution would likely work.
I started working on something a while back, but decided it just added extra fiddle factor. Easy enough to just stuff a sock in it.

If your feet get cold, and mine do, absolutely nothing will seal it properly. There is NO substitute for a sewn, properly insulated footbox (Hey George!), and I will never again buy a TQ rated below 40 without it. Below that, the whole open the quilt up thing is a gimmick you'll never use if you're actually using it at the appropriate temps.
